The Senior Associate, Employee Relations will join a great team of HR professionals responsible for providing guidance on and directly handling employee relations matters with a focus on balancing business need and organizational risk. In addition, responsibilities include assisting in the design of employee related policies that are compliant with the law and align to best practices, investigating complaints, and cultivating a positive and productive work environment. The team is a strategic partner to business leaders and advises managers on various areas including policy matters, performance management, corrective action, and job impacts.
What You'll Do:
- Provide consultative expertise for employee relations matters.
- With support of HR Business Partners (HRBPs), advise and support managers in performance management, corrective action, attendance, and disciplinary matters, including reviewing termination recommendations.
- Respond to and investigate employee complaints submitted directly to HR or through the Company's Ethics Hotline, including leading investigations of basic workplace disputes and assisting in investigations of more sensitive matters.
- Partner with Leave Coordinators, third-party leave administrator and HRBPs on leaves and accommodations issues and serve as subject matter expert/escalation point on more complex matters.
- Serve as the expert on our case management tool, HR Acuity.Includes ensuring cases are entered in a timely manner, preparing quarterly reports for compliance, training the HRBPs on the system, and managing the relationship with the vendor.
- Serve as the records coordinator for Employee Relations.
- Calculate severance payments for job eliminations and work with Legal and Benefits to prepare packages for notification discussions.
- Design and enhance employee related policies that are compliant with federal, state and local laws. Update the Employee Handbook as needed.
- Act as key point person to respond to policy questions, provide clarification on ER processes, and communicate policy updates to the appropriate audience.
- Handle special projects as needed.
What You'll Bring:
- Strong knowledge and facility for interpreting and communicating employment laws and HR policy.
- Strong investigative skills.
- Strong analytical skills, with the ability to identify needs/issues quickly.
- Detail oriented with very strong written and verbal communication skills.
- Ability to work effectively as a valuable partner with all levels of management.
- Strong relationship building skills and collaborative style.
- Excellent time management, planning, and organizational skills.
- At least six years of experience working in Human Resources as a business partner or with a specific focus in Employee Relations or commensurate law firm/legal experience.
- Strong knowledge of employment law (EEO, FMLA, ADA, etc.).
- Experience developing and writing HR policy.
- Bachelor's degree preferred, J.D. and/or Masters a plus.
- Strong PC skills.
